You should try & start your own.

Enroll in a Gymboree class or MyGym and meet some other moms w/kids the same age. That is how the one I am in was started.

Also, utilize the internet. Go on myspace or similiar and seek out people. I have a working moms group for santa clarita there. And I have been able to meet a few moms & set up playdates.
